I wanted to wait a while before I wrote my review. I have now owned my bike for a little over three months. This year in Mass, June and July were filled with rain but I sill rode enough to know I made a great decision with this bike! I was a little nervous about the fat rear tire. Somewhere between 1000 - 1500 miles I realized I didn't notice the tire. It took a little time but now I can't imagine having a skinnier tire. Another concern I had when I first got the bike was some of the noises that came from the engine. My previous bike was a 900cc water cooled. This bike made a lot more noise. As with the tire, once the bike hade about 1500 - 2000 miles on it I am now AMAZED at how quiet and smooth this engine is. There are times I'd say I can't even hear it (or feel it). There is NO vibration at all! Today I was riding at lunch time (no more than 5 minutes on the road). First red light, someone in a SUV started with beautiful bike, then how big is that engine, what kind of bike is that, is that a custom paint job?... Got to go, the light is green. Next read light, a Street Glide pulled up next to me, the rider said Sweet ride. My reply was, you too, that was my second choice. :-) No regrets! I love this bike!

I've had this bike for a couple years now - ordered it while I was in Iraq and took delivery the month I got back. The chrome highlights I added really make it stand out - just enough not to be gaudy. This bike turns so many heads it's unbelievable. Every bike night, rally, or whatever the HOG folks always stand around and ask questions. don't get suckered to buy a less performing dime a dozen machine for more money. The bike handles great - I've scraped pegs many times rolling thrugh twisties - very agile for a beefy bike. The only knock is long distance riding. Anything over 3 hours and your legs get a little restless. Add some highway bars and you can roll forever! I love this bike, but I may have to trade her in on the new Vic Cross Country!

This stunner gets attention where ever I go. I love everything about this bike: look, feel, sound, and power. The lucky lime paint job (a.k.a. horny green by the ladies) really makes this beast stand out in a crowd and nearly everyone compliments me on it. It comes with a very after market look straight off the assembly line, the only upgrades I did to begin with was swept pipes (look and sound great) and comfort grips. I'm sure I will upgrade some more in the near future but there isn't too much more that it needs. Victory is producing a phenomenal bike that gives you the look of a custom with all the benefits of a factory produced bike. I still love Harley Davidsons but I wouldn't trade my VicPot for anything. From the moment I saw this bike and sat on it I knew it was the one I wanted. It felt like it was made for me as it fit my personality and my body perfectly. My only gripe is I don't have enough time to ride as we have had an extremely wet summer and I have been logging in a lot of hours at work. I was able to take it on a 400 mile road trip the other day and the stock seat was more than comfortable the whole trip. This bad boy handles beautifully, I was a little weary about the fatass 250mm rear tire but it took no time to get used to and afterwards you feel more sure footed on it. The dealer was very good to work with. They were very low pressure people, answered all my questions, and were very friendly and courteous. I live a little over an hour and a half away from them but they brought my bike out to me free of charge. They have a raving fan in me and will be getting my business in the future. If you don't mind people checking out and complimenting your bike, then I highly recommend the Victory Vegas Jackpot. I can't say enough good things about this bike or the dealership. I'm an extremely satisfied customer.
